Medicare defines “medical necessity” as services or items reasonable and necessary for the diagnosis or treatment of illness or injury or to improve the functioning of a malformed body member. Cms allows its medicare administrative contractors (macs) to determine whether services provided to their beneficiaries are reasonable and necessary, and therefore. On january 14, 2021, cms finalized a regulatory definition for determining whether an item or service is reasonable and necessary for medicare coverage purposes.
